Share your ID3 Menu
I know that this could be probably of little or no interest but I want to share this with you anyway:
"Genres" genre : composer : artist : title "Composers" composer : artist : title "Artists" artist : composer : album : title "Albums" album : title "Titles" title : composer : artist "Search by genre" genre ? genre ~ "" : composer : artist : title "Search by composer" composer ? composer ~ "" : artist : title "Search by artist" artist ? artist ~ "" : composer : album : title "Search by album" album ? album ~ "" : title "Search by title" title ? title ~ "" : composer : artist "Search by year" artist ? year = "" : album : title Why am I so happy about this? Because customization of this menu allows me to give the composer category the importance that it deserve. Who cares about "composer"? Those like me where classical music takes more than half of their music collection. I took out the examples provided by default but I invite you to study those from the tagnavi.config file. The search functionality is extremely helpful. |
